File tree Expand file tree Collapse file tree 2 files changed +16
-8
lines changed Expand file tree Collapse file tree 2 files changed +16
-8
lines changed Original file line number Diff line number Diff line change 11# -*- coding: utf-8 -*-
22# git_verinfo.py - GSAS-II version info from git
3- # Do not edit, generated by 'GSASII/install/tag-version.py' command
4- # Created 2025-02-14 11:35:30.542273 -06:00
3+ # Do not edit, generated by 'GSASII/install/tag-version.py' script
4+ # Created 2025-02-23 10:15:56.232853 -06:00
55
6- git_version = '88aaa86a1f1a5a723dfe63f94dfb82f9d2b8eb48 '
7- git_tags = ['5803 ' ]
8- git_prevtaggedversion = '45480f29835216e3376b2941edfbdba4de1f22dc '
9- git_prevtags = ['5802 ' ]
10- git_versiontag = '5.0.1 '
6+ git_version = '0cc1b76caf527336878cb66f2eb4b103be22ead3 '
7+ git_tags = ['5804 ' ]
8+ git_prevtaggedversion = '88aaa86a1f1a5a723dfe63f94dfb82f9d2b8eb48 '
9+ git_prevtags = ['5803 ' ]
10+ git_versiontag = 'v5.1.0 '
Original file line number Diff line number Diff line change @@ -60,7 +60,15 @@ def ContentsValidator(self, filename):
6060 if all ([(i in fp ) for i in self .midassections ]): # are expected MIDAS sections present?
6161 self .mode = 'midas'
6262 return True # must be present for Midas output
63- except :
63+ except FileNotFoundError as msg :
64+ self .errors = f'Exception from zarr module (version={ zarr .__version__ } ):'
65+ self .errors += '\n \t ' + str (msg )
66+ if os .path .exists (filename ) and zarr .__version__ .startswith ('3.0' ):
67+ self .errors += '\n \n *** this is likely due to a buggy version of the zarr module'
68+ self .errors += '\n *** please use "conda install zarr=2.18" to fix this'
69+ except Exception as msg :
70+ self .errors = f'Exception from zarr module (version={ zarr .__version__ } ):'
71+ self .errors += '\n \t ' + str (msg )
6472 return False
6573 finally :
6674 del fp
You can’t perform that action at this time.
0 commit comments